It's cold outside.
For 10 months the ground has been covered with a thick layer of fluff, occasionally melting enough to see brown grassy patches. But then it snows again. Again, and again, and again. 
It's been ruining families. The government has gone to s**t. People are dying. 
I'm all alone here. My family is dead, my friends are dead. The snow drove us crazy.
Crazy enough to kill at some points. 
My friend Gary was shot by his brother Phil.
My sister got mad and ran out of the house with no protection. She froze to death.
My parents have been dead for 7 months, because they were rather old and too frail for the weather.
No one is alive but me now. I sit in this empty house and stare out the window. 
Some days I'm tempted to kill myself; Sometimes I think there's nothing to live for anymore.
But then I hear birds. Birds don't come out unless it's warm out.
That day, I almost didn't get out of bed. I wanted to crawl into a ball and sob, because I felt so horrible.
In that particular morning, the window happen to be open.
Don't ask me why it was open, it may or may not have been another failed suicide attempt. 
But when I woke up, and I heard those birds, I also felt the suns rays in the sky.
I forgot what the sun felt like.
I got up, got dressed, and stepped outside. Other houses emptied and I saw kids jumping in the slush.
It was overwhelming. 
The temperature got up to 65 degrees, and the snow melted into giant lakes of cold water.
That night the sky was crystal clear. The stars shone down brighter than the sun did that morning.
I was beginning to think that it was going to be okay.
Everything will be okay.
